def test_replace_node(self): b = GenericWrapper(xmlnode=etree.fromstring(DATA1)) first_element = b.find(GenericWrapper.TAG) replace = GenericWrapper() replace.set_attr('pos', 'replaced') b.replace(first_element, replace) self.assertEqual(b[0].get_attr('pos'), 'replaced')
def test_replace_node(self): b = GenericWrapper(xmlnode=etree.fromstring(DATA1)) first_element = b.find(GenericWrapper.TAG) replace = GenericWrapper() replace.set_attr('pos', 'replaced') b.replace(first_element, replace) self.assertEqual(b[0].get_attr('pos'), 'replaced')
def test_find_None(self): b = GenericWrapper(xmlnode=etree.fromstring(DATA1)) found = b.find('test') self.assertIsNone(found)
def test_find(self): b = GenericWrapper(xmlnode=etree.fromstring(DATA1)) first_element = b.find(GenericWrapper.TAG) self.assertEqual('0', first_element.get_attr('pos'))
def test_find_None(self): b = GenericWrapper(xmlnode=etree.fromstring(DATA1)) found = b.find('test') self.assertIsNone(found)
def test_find(self): b = GenericWrapper(xmlnode=etree.fromstring(DATA1)) first_element = b.find(GenericWrapper.TAG) self.assertEqual('0', first_element.get_attr('pos'))